What types of immigration cases do attorneys in Redway, California typically handle?
Immigration attorneys in Redway, CA, frequently assist with family-based petitions, humanitarian cases like asylum and U visas, and employment-based applications. Given the rural nature of Humboldt County, they also have experience with cases involving agricultural workers and navigating the unique challenges of local USCIS processing, often coordinating with offices in San Francisco for in-person requirements.
How can I find a reputable immigration lawyer in Redway, given its remote location?
While Redway itself has limited legal resources, you can contact the Humboldt County Bar Association for referrals or seek non-profit organizations like the Immigrant Legal Defense Center that serve the region. Many attorneys from Eureka or Fortuna serve Redway clients and offer initial consultations via phone or video conference to accommodate the distance, ensuring you receive qualified representation without excessive travel.
Are there any low-cost or free immigration legal services available in the Redway area?
Yes, organizations such as the Centro del Pueblo in nearby Eureka and the Immigrant Legal Defense Center provide sliding-scale or pro bono services to eligible individuals in Humboldt County, including Redway residents. Additionally, some local attorneys may offer payment plans, and you can check with the Redway Family Resource Center for guidance on accessing these affordable legal resources.
What should I expect during my first consultation with a Redway immigration attorney?
During your initial consultation, the attorney will review your immigration history, discuss your goals (e.g., family sponsorship, defense against deportation), and outline potential strategies tailored to Humboldt County's legal landscape. They will also explain fees, timelines, and how they manage communication given Redway's rural setting, often using technology to stay connected if in-person meetings are not feasible.
How does living in a rural area like Redway impact the processing of my immigration application?
Living in Redway may require longer travel times for biometrics appointments or interviews, as the nearest USCIS application support center is in Eureka or sometimes San Francisco. However, experienced local attorneys can help you request accommodations, manage deadlines effectively, and leverage electronic filing options to minimize delays, ensuring your case progresses smoothly despite the geographic challenges.
